Catholic Conscience And Nuclear Weapons, Joseph J. Fahey Aug 2020

Catholic Conscience And Nuclear Weapons, Joseph J. Fahey

The Journal of Social Encounters

This essay briefly explores the history of Catholic ethics on war and peace. It then discusses Catholic social teaching regarding nuclear weapons, and the movement from conditional acceptance to the position of the unacceptability of even possessing nuclear weapons because they are intrinsically evil. The essay concludes with a discussion of the meaning of this development for policy makers and those who work in the nuclear weapons field as well as for average Catholics.

The Rediscovery Of Judaism: A Re-Examination Of The Conciliar Statement On The Jews, John M. Oesterreicher Jan 1971

The Rediscovery Of Judaism: A Re-Examination Of The Conciliar Statement On The Jews, John M. Oesterreicher

Selected Works of John M. Oesterreicher

This booklet contains the paper that opened a Convocation of scholars at Seton Hall University from October 25-28, 1970, for the fifth anniversary of the promulgation of the Conciliar Statement on the bond of the Church to the Jewish people. The Convocation stood under the joint sponsorship of the Institute of Judaeo-Christian Studies and The American Jewish Committee.
